Models based on Universal Extra Dimensions predict Kaluza-Klein (KK) excitations of all Standard Model (SM) particles. We examine the pair production of KK excitations of top- and bottom-quarks at the Large Hadron Collider. Once produced, the KK top/bottom quarks can decay to $b$-quarks, leptons and the lightest KK-particle, $\gamma_1$, resulting in 2 $b$-jets, two opposite sign leptons and missing transverse momentum, thereby mimicing top-pair production. We show that, with a proper choice of kinematic cuts, an integrated luminosity of 100 fb$^{-1}$ would allow a discovery for an inverse radius upto $R^{-1} = 750$ GeV.
